Transaction 0ab30fa1204ebe6419f8316459fd64bf99a14bc63933ac3d77da90ca2696cba0

1 Input
2 Outputs
  • 0ab30fa1204ebe6419f8316459fd64bf99a14bc63933ac3d77da90ca2696cba0:0
  • value  3953674
    address  16hgEzxSHgK93Z1VcsYbHUbafdWpteyi2R
  • 0ab30fa1204ebe6419f8316459fd64bf99a14bc63933ac3d77da90ca2696cba0:1
  • value  878326231
    address  1Az39PrcNJSfcajmNXt6GTV1MBGCCw4WtN